github创建分支什么作用

fiy 其他 8

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    GitHub的分支是指在一个仓库中创建一个独立的代码副本,它与主分支(通常是master分支)相互独立,可以在不影响主分支的情况下进行独立的开发、测试和修改工作。

    分支的作用主要有以下几个方面:

    1. 并行开发:通过创建分支,可以使团队中的不同成员在同一个仓库中同时进行独立的开发工作。每个成员可以在自己的分支上完善自己的功能或修复bug,而不会影响其他成员的工作。这样可以提高团队的开发效率。

    2. 版本控制:通过分支,可以创建不同的版本或发布的副本。这些副本可以用于不同的环境或用户,以进行测试、预览或部署。例如,可以创建一个用于开发新功能的分支,一个用于修复bug的分支,一个用于发布到生产环境的分支等。这样可以更好地控制代码的版本和发布。

    3. 合并代码:在使用分支开发时,每个成员可以独立地修改和提交代码。当某个分支的工作完成后,可以将该分支与主分支或其他分支进行合并。合并操作会将该分支的修改内容应用到目标分支中。通过合并操作,可以将不同分支的工作整合在一起,形成一个完整的代码。同时,GitHub提供了合并请求(pull request)机制,可以在合并代码前进行代码审查和讨论,保证代码质量。

    4. 分工协作:通过为不同的任务或功能创建分支,可以实现工作的分工和协作。不同的团队成员可以在不同的分支上进行工作,各自独立负责一部分功能或任务。这样可以提高任务的并行处理能力,加快工作的进程。

    总的来说,创建分支可以实现并行开发、版本控制、代码合并和分工协作,提高团队的开发效率和代码质量。同时,分支也为复杂项目提供了更好的管理和组织机制,使代码的开发和维护更加灵活和高效。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    GitHub是一个非常流行的代码托管平台,许多团队和开发者们使用GitHub来管理和协作开发他们的项目。在GitHub上创建分支是一个常见的操作,它有以下几个作用:

    1. 并行开发:创建分支允许在同一项目上并行开发不同的特性、修复不同的bug或实现不同的功能。每个分支都是项目的一个副本,开发者可以在不影响主分支的情况下独立地进行工作。这样可以提高开发效率,不同的团队成员可以同时在不同的分支上工作,而不会相互干扰。

    2. 版本控制:分支在版本控制中起到了重要的作用。通过创建分支,团队可以轻松地管理和控制项目的不同版本。每个分支都代表着项目的不同状态,在不同的分支上进行开发和修改,可以方便地对项目进行版本控制,记录项目的变化和进展。

    3. 提交代码和代码审查:通过创建分支,开发者可以在自己的分支上提交代码,而不是直接提交到主分支。这样可以避免直接修改主分支可能导致的问题,同时也可以方便地进行代码审查。在代码审查过程中,团队成员可以针对分支的代码进行评审、讨论和建议修改。

    4. 稳定测试环境:分支还可以用于创建稳定的测试环境。在开发过程中,有时需要对代码进行测试以确保其质量和稳定性。创建一个专门用于测试的分支,可以在不影响主分支的情况下进行测试和调试,可以更好地保护主分支的稳定状态。

    5. 版本回退和协作问题解决:有时候在开发过程中会出现问题或错误,创建分支可以提供一个解决问题并回退到之前稳定状态的机会。如果在主分支上出现了严重的问题,可以创建一个新的分支来修复这个问题,并保持主分支的稳定。同时,多个团队成员也可以在各自的分支上解决不同的问题,然后合并到主分支。

    总结来说,GitHub上创建分支可以提供并行开发、版本控制、提交代码和代码审查、创建稳定测试环境和解决协作问题等作用。它为开发团队提供了更灵活和高效的协作方式,同时可以保证代码质量和项目稳定性。因此,分支管理是GitHub中一个重要的功能和流程。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    创建分支是Git中一个重要的操作,它可以帮助团队成员在不影响主分支代码的情况下,开展并行开发、实现功能的并行开发、测试、修复问题和尝试新特性等工作。

    具体而言,创建分支的作用如下:

    1. 并行开发:创建分支可以让团队成员在同一时间内同时进行不同的任务,每个任务建立一个独立的分支,这样就可以防止不同任务的代码互相干扰,提高团队工作效率。

    2. 功能开发:创建分支可以用于实现单独的功能开发。团队成员可以在自己的分支上开发新功能,然后通过合并分支将新功能合并到主分支中。

    3. 修复问题:创建分支可以用于修复代码中的问题。当发现一个bug或问题时,可以在一个新的分支上进行修复,然后通过合并分支将修复后的代码合并到主分支中。

    4. 新特性尝试:创建分支可以用于尝试新特性或新的代码实现方式,而不会影响主分支的稳定性。如果新特性被验证成功,可以通过合并分支将其合并到主分支中。

    下面是创建分支的操作步骤:

    1. 打开Git Bash或命令行工具,进入到你的Git仓库目录。

    2. 执行以下命令来创建新分支:git branch [分支名]

    3. 执行以下命令来切换到新分支:git checkout [分支名]

    4. 开展开发、修复问题或尝试新特性等工作。

    5. 执行以下命令来查看分支的状态:git branch

    6. 如果工作已完成,切换回主分支:git checkout [主分支名]

    7. 执行以下命令来合并分支:git merge [分支名]

    8. 推送代码到远程仓库:git push origin [主分支名]

    注意事项:
    – 确保在创建和合并分支前先从远程仓库拉取最新的代码(git pull)。
    – 尽可能保持分支的更新与主分支同步,避免冲突的发生。
    – 在合并分支之前,可以使用diff工具或合并工具进行代码对比和冲突解决。
    – 删掉不再需要的分支可以使用`git branch -d [分支名]`来删除。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部